dovere |
1. v. to owe | |
2. v. (auxiliary) to have to do something (must) | |
3. n. duty | |
tenere |
1. v. to hold, keep | |
2. v. to take | |
3. v. (transitive, regional) to have | |
4. adj. feminine plural of adjective tenero | |
tenero |
1. adj. (also figuratively) tender, soft; delicate, kind | |
2. adj. cute | |
3. n. tender part, soft part | |
4. n. love | |

pulito |
1. adj. (literally or figuratively) clean, neat, tidy | |
2. adj. (colloquial) broke (having no money) | |
3. adv. cleanly, neatly | |
4. n. clean place | |
5. v. past participle of pulire (feminine: pulita, masculine plural: puliti, feminine plural: pulite) | |
La |
1. pron. (formal) alternative case form of la (you) | |
2. art. the | |
3. pron. (accusative) her, it | |
La vedo. - I see her. | |
4. pron. (accusative, formal) you (term of respect) | |
La vedo. - I see you. | |
Scusi se la disturbo. - Sorry to bother you. | |
5. n. (music) la (musical note) | |
6. n. (music) A (musical note and scale) | |
